- The distance between Almeria, Costa de AlmerÃa, Spain and Pakse, Laos is approximately 10,543 km or 6,552 mi.
- To reach Almeria, Costa de AlmerÃa in this distance one would set out from Pakse bearing 310.2°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Almeria, Costa de AlmerÃa bearing 247° or WSW .
- Almeria, Costa de AlmerÃa has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Pakse has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Almeria, Costa de AlmerÃa is in or near the warm temperate desert scrub biome whereas Pakse is in or near the tropical mo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.1 °C (14.5°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.2 °C (11.2°F) more in Almeria, Costa de AlmerÃa.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1848.8 mm (72.8 in) less which is equivalent to 1848.8 l/m² (45.37 US gal/ft²) or 18,488,000 l/ha (1,976,490 US gal/ac) less. About 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.6° lower in Almeria, Costa de AlmerÃa than in Pakse.
- Relative humidity levels are 0%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 7.6°C (13.7°F) lower.
